Public Member Functions
rosbag::UncompressedStream Class Reference

#include <stream.h>

Inheritance diagram for rosbag::UncompressedStream:
Inheritance graph
[legend]

List of all members.

Public Member Functions

void decompress (uint8_t *dest, unsigned int dest_len, uint8_t *source, unsigned int source_len)
CompressionType getCompressionType () const
void read (void *ptr, size_t size)
 UncompressedStream (ChunkedFile *file)
void write (void *ptr, size_t size)

Detailed Description

Definition at line 109 of file stream.h.


Constructor & Destructor Documentation

Definition at line 49 of file uncompressed_stream.cpp.


Member Function Documentation

void rosbag::UncompressedStream::decompress ( uint8_t *  dest,
unsigned int  dest_len,
uint8_t *  source,
unsigned int  source_len 
) [virtual]

Implements rosbag::Stream.

Definition at line 108 of file uncompressed_stream.cpp.

Implements rosbag::Stream.

Definition at line 51 of file uncompressed_stream.cpp.

void rosbag::UncompressedStream::read ( void *  ptr,
size_t  size 
) [virtual]

Implements rosbag::Stream.

Definition at line 63 of file uncompressed_stream.cpp.

void rosbag::UncompressedStream::write ( void *  ptr,
size_t  size 
) [virtual]

Implements rosbag::Stream.

Definition at line 55 of file uncompressed_stream.cpp.


The documentation for this class was generated from the following files:


rosbag
Author(s): Tim Field, Jeremy Leibs, James Bowman
autogenerated on Mon Oct 6 2014 11:47:09